       On the morning of August 4th, Summer Seminar of 2008 Shanghai Government Scholarship (SGS) for International Students was held in Shanghai Normal University. Sponsored by Shanghai Municipal Government and organized by Shanghai Municipal Education Commission, the seminar will involve around 20 students from 5 Japanese universities in Yokohama and Osaka, etc., for a one-month term of Chinese language and culture study program, accompanied with a tour of Shanghai and some scenic spots of Suzhou in southern China.
      Marking the 30th anniversary of Sino-Japanese Peace and Friendship Treaty (1978), this year also happens to be the one for Sino-Japanese Youth Friendship Exchanges. This seminar aims to facilitate the educational exchanges of the sister cities of Shanghai and Osaka.
      The seminar was hosted by leaders from Shanghai Municipal Education Commission, and SHNU President Li Jin delivered a gracious speech on the ceremony, and so did the general consul of Japanese Consulate in Shanghai.
